5 Section 101. Section 627.6011, Florida Statutes, is created
6 to read:
7 627.6011 Mandated coverages.—Mandatory health benefits
8 regulated by this chapter which must be covered by an insurer
9 are intended to apply only to the types of health benefit plans
10 defined in s. 627.6699(3)(k), issued in any market, unless
11 specifically designated. As used in this section, the term
12 “mandatory health benefits” means benefits provided in ss.
13 627.6401-627.64193 and any cross-references to such sections, or
14 any other mandatory treatments, health coverages, or benefits
15 enacted after the effective date of this act.
